Understanding Quantum Computing
Quantum computing represents a paradigm shift in computing technology. Leveraging the principles of quantum mechanics, quantum computers can process complex calculations at unprecedented speeds compared to classical computers. Central to their operation are quantum bits, or qubits, which allow for parallel processing of information. This ability enables quantum computers to solve problems that currently require impractically long times for classical systems, especially pertinent in fields such as cryptography, optimization, and computational simulations.
The Challenges of Blockchain Scalability
Blockchain technology, lauded for its decentralization and transparency, faces significant scalability challenges. The bottlenecks primarily stem from consensus mechanisms, transaction throughput, and block sizes. Traditional proof-of-work consensus algorithms, while secure, can be slow and energy-intensive. On platforms like Bitcoin and Ethereum, the transaction validation process limits the number of transactions per second (TPS), resulting in delays and increased fees during peak usage times.
How Quantum Computing Addresses Blockchain Scalability
1. Accelerated Transaction Processing
Quantum computing can enhance transaction throughput on blockchain networks by utilizing quantum algorithms like Grover’s Search Algorithm. This method can search unsorted databases more quickly than classical algorithms, significantly reducing the time needed for validating transactions. Consequently, this leads to faster block generation times and increased transactions per second.
2. Enhanced Consensus Mechanisms
Innovative consensus mechanisms can be devised using quantum computing. Quantum consensus algorithms, which could leverage superposition and entanglement, promise to expedite the validation process during block generation. This efficiency could lead to quicker confirmations, reducing the downtime associated with transactions and making blockchain applications more viable for real-time uses, such as executing smart contracts in finance or IoT devices.
3. Improved Cryptographic Algorithms
Security is paramount in blockchain networks. Current cryptographic methods, like RSA and ECC, may become vulnerable to quantum attacks once large-scale quantum computers are viable. However, new quantum-resistant algorithms, such as lattice-based or hash-based cryptography, can secure blockchain data and enhance scalability by optimizing key generation and verification processes. This would allow networks to maintain security without sacrificing performance, as quantum-secured algorithms can be designed to require less computational complexity.
4. Quantum State Channels
Quantum state channels leverage quantum superposition and entanglement to create secure communication links. These channels can facilitate faster transaction confirmations between participants in the blockchain network, drastically reducing the time crucial for validation without compromising security. As a result, transaction settlements can occur in real time, critical for industries incorporating blockchain for payment systems or dynamic pricing.
Addressing the Current Limitations of Quantum Computing in Blockchain
Despite the potential advantages, the integration of quantum computing into blockchain systems does not come without challenges. Researchers are currently limited by several critical factors:
1. Quantum Hardware Limitations
Quantum computers are still in the early stages of development. Stability, error rates, and the number of qubits remain significant concerns. Today’s quantum computers struggle with maintaining coherence, limiting their working environment. However, as advancements in technology emerge, so too does the potential to enhance blockchain systems.
2. Standardization of Algorithms
With evolving technologies, there’s a pressing need for standardized algorithms that can seamlessly integrate quantum computing into existing blockchain frameworks. This includes ensuring compatibility with legacy systems while maintaining robust security. Ongoing efforts in quantifying performance benchmarks will facilitate the transition toward adopting quantum-resistant algorithms.
3. Regulatory Considerations
The implementation of quantum computing in blockchain raises significant regulatory and legal concerns. As industries adopt quantum-enhanced blockchain systems, regulations must ensure compliance with industry standards, consumer protection, and privacy considerations. Finding common ground between quantum innovations and regulatory frameworks will be paramount to fostering trust in these technologies.
Case Studies and Practical Applications
Several projects are paving the way for the successful integration of quantum computing into blockchain.
1. Quantum Blockchain Initiative (QBC)
The Quantum Blockchain Initiative focuses on leveraging quantum technologies to address scalability and security in blockchain systems. It aims to create a quantum-proof blockchain by developing quantum cryptographic algorithms and exploring quantum consensus mechanisms. Early prototypes demonstrate promising scalability improvements in transaction throughput, with pilot programs indicating a notable increase in TPS.
2. IBM’s Quantum Computing and Blockchain Synergy
IBM has been at the forefront of exploring the symbiosis between quantum computing and blockchain. Their quantum computers are being harnessed to improve functionalities in blockchain-based supply chains, allowing for quicker audits and data integrity checks while ensuring cyber resilience against potential threats posed by quantum hacking.
Future Trends and Developments
The intersection of quantum computing and blockchain heralds several forthcoming trends worthy of attention:
1. Quantum-Secure Blockchain Platforms
As quantum technology matures, expect the emergence of fully quantum-secure blockchain platforms. These systems will incorporate robust cryptographic algorithms to meet the demands of both current users and those transitioning from classical systems.
2. Quantum Cloud Computing
The growing trend of quantum cloud computing will allow businesses to access quantum computing resources without extensive investments in hardware. This will enable small to medium enterprises to experiment with and implement quantum-enhanced blockchain solutions more efficiently.
3. Hybrid Quantum-Classical Systems
In the near term, hybrid systems combining quantum and classical computing would likely dominate the landscape. These systems will help sprinkle quantum capabilities into existing blockchain infrastructures, facilitating a smoother transition as technology advances.
Conclusion and Final Thoughts
As blockchain technology navigates growing pains related to scalability, quantum computing stands as a beacon of opportunity. By enhancing transaction speeds, improving consensus mechanisms, and implementing more robust cryptographic solutions, the path towards a more efficient, secure, and scalable blockchain ecosystem appears optimistic. As developments continue, the critical objective will be to align technological innovation with regulatory practices and consumer expectations, ultimately forming a tailored solution to benefit all facets of society.
